NASSAU, Bahamas, CMC—The government has signed a multi-million dollar agreement with the Bahamas Aviation, Climate, and Severe Weather Network (BACSWN) to enhance meteorological services and improve flight tracking. Prime Minister Phillip Davis, speaking at the US$400 million signing ceremony, said that the Bahamas Department of Meteorology has dedicatedly served the country for over six decades […]
